The challenge in the writ petition is to the inter se seniority of the direct recruits/promotees in the cadre of Labour Officer/redesignated as Assistant Commissioner of Labour. 2.While admitting the writ petition, stay has been granted in respect of the seniority list comprising several names of officers, who are likely to be promoted to the next higher grades as Deputy Commissioner, Joint Commissioner, Additional Commissioner, etc. 3.When the writ petition is posted for hearing today, the learned counsel Mr.Syed Mustafa R, appearing for the petitioners in W.M.P.No.20541 of 2019, would submit that the interim stay granted by this Court would affect the rights of his clients, who are impleaded as party respondents, viz., respondents 28 to 30, in the writ petition, and hence, he seeks to modify the order of stay granted in W.M.P.No.14872 of 2019.

4.According to the learned counsel for the petitioners in W.M.P.No.20541 of 2019, the three petitioners herein are 1999 appointees and the dispute is in regard to 2012 appointees and the outcome in the writ petition is not going to affect the rights of these petitioners, who are far seniors to the rival claimants, who approached this Court for settlement of their seniority. Therefore, according to him, in any case, the promotion of the petitioners herein will not come in the way of the dispute raised by the rival claimants and it will not affect them at all and because of the pendency of the litigation and the stay granted by this Court, their promotion to the next higher grade of Additional Commissioner of Labour is put on hold by the administration. Therefore, the learned counsel for the petitioners in W.M.P.No.
20541 of 2019 seeks proper modification of the order passed by this Court on 23.05.2019 in W.M.P.No.14872 of 2019. 5.At this, the learned counsel appearing for the writ petitioner fairly submits that the petitioners represented by Mr.Syed Mustafa R, are unlikely to be affected in the final orders to be passed in the writ petition.

6.In view of the above, the interim order of stay already granted by this Court, dated 23.05.2019 in W.M.P.No.14872 of 2019 shall not operate so far as the claims of the petitioners in W.M.P.No.20541 of 2019 and their promotion shall be operated to the post of Additional Commissioner of Labour, if they are otherwise suitable for such promotion.
7.It is made clear that the interim stay already granted by this Court on 23.05.2019 in W.M.P.No.14872 of 2019 shall hold good in respect of the rival claimants are concerned, except the petitioners in W.M.P.No.20541 of 2019 and the same is extended till the next date of hearing.
